diff --git a/ina260.c b/ina260.c index f2fa004..081966f 100755 --- a/ina260.c +++ b/ina260.c @@ -169,8 +169,7 @@ static ssize_t attr_metric_show(struct kobject *_kobj, if(INA260_IS_ATTR(power)){ if(ina260_read_register(cdata, INA260_REG_POWER,&rvalue)) return -1; - op1=10*rvalue; - return sprintf(buf, "%d.%d\n", op1/1000,(op1) % 1000); + return sprintf(buf, "%d\n", rvalue*10); } else if(INA260_IS_ATTR(voltage)){ if(ina260_read_register(cdata, INA260_REG_VOLTAGE,&rvalue)) return -1;